King’s College Doha has been awarded Online Safety Certified School status by The National College, recognising the school’s strong and sustained commitment to safeguarding pupils in an increasingly digital world.

The accreditation highlights the school’s whole-community approach to online safety, ensuring that pupils, staff, and parents are all equipped with the knowledge and tools needed to navigate digital environments responsibly and safely.

A Whole-School Commitment to Online Safety

The certification reflects a rigorous process of training and development across the school. Staff have undertaken specialist safeguarding and online safety training, enabling them to identify, prevent, and respond effectively to potential online risks.

In addition, online safety has been further embedded into the curriculum and pastoral programme, ensuring pupils are continuously supported in developing the skills and awareness needed to make safe and responsible choices online.

Empowering Pupils in a Digital World

As part of the accreditation, pupils are guided to understand both the opportunities and risks associated with digital technologies, including social media, online communication, and gaming platforms. The aim is to build confident, informed learners who can navigate the online world safely and responsibly.

Parents are also provided with guidance and resources to support their children at home, strengthening the partnership between school and family in promoting digital wellbeing.
